Commercial Advertisements with E-mail
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ited takes a zero tolerance approach to the sending of Unsolicited Commercial Email (UCE) or SPAM over our network. Very simply, this means that customers of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ited may not use or permit others to use our network to transact in UCE. Customers of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ited may not host, or permit hosting of, sites or information that is advertised by UCE from other networks. Violations of this policy carry severe penalties, including termination of service. Sending a message, especially an advertisement, to more than five recipients, is by itself spamming unless the individuals have specifically requested to be added to a mailing list on that topic. This includes commercial advertisements and informational messages sent to recipients via electronic mail (email) as well as off-topic messages posted in Usenet discussion groups where the recipient has not requested or invited the message. Mailing lists must be true opt-in mailing lists. Before sending any email to a listed user, a confirmation email, with a tracking number, must be sent to the new subscriber, to which they must respond with a confirmation that they wish to be added to the list. You must keep these confirmations on file, so that in the case that a spam complaint is made against you, you have proof that the user did indeed opt-in.
Customers of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ited are strictly prohibited from using or permitting others to use UCE or SPAM over our network. As our customers, if they are resellers, are ultimately responsible for the actions of their clients over the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ited network, it is advisable that customers develop a similar, or stricter, policy for their clients.
Violation of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ited SPAM policy will result in severe penalties. Upon notification of an alleged violation of our SPAM policy,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ited will initiate an immediate investigation (within 48 hours of notification). During the investigation,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ited may restrict customer access to the network to prevent further violations. If a customer is found to be in violation of our SPAM policy,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ited may, at its sole discretion, restrict, suspend or terminate the customer's account. Further,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ited reserves the right to pursue civil remedies for any costs associated with the investigation of a substantiated policy violation. Cymraeg Wales Hosting Limited will notify law enforcement officials if the violation is believed to be a criminal offense.
